WebMar 7, 2024 · Pull on the back needle so you can bring it around and stitch into the other needle. Hold the empty needle in your right hand and keep the thumb of your other hand on the stitches on that needle. You're ready to begin knitting in the round. WebFeb 22, 2024 · The magic loop looks quite odd and feels strange at first too, but it soon becomes second nature. Once you learn magic loop, it’s a real game changer. Instead of needing lots of different length circular needles, you can use one long circular needle to knit socks, hats, sleeves & even parts of sweaters. Step 2: Knit another stitch. Step 3: Bring the yarn to the front. Step 4: Purl one stitch but keep it on the needles. Step 5: Pull on the working yarn to take away as much of the slack as possible & then drop the stitch. Step 6: Purl one stitch as normal.

Begin by casting on the required number of stitches. 2. Move the stitches to the center of the cable and find the middle point (to find the middle, just count!). Gently bend your cable to bring it up between the two center stitches. 3.
